Built for 16-core workloads

This desktop pairs a 16-core AMD Ryzen 9 9950X with 192GB DDR5 and an RTX 5070 Ti. It targets creators and engineers who need sustained multi-thread throughput plus GPU acceleration in a single tower.

8TB NVMe plus 10TB HDD

Two 4TB Samsung 990 PRO drives deliver up to 7450 MB/s read and 6900 MB/s write for active projects. The 10TB hard drive adds deep cold storage. The four memory slots are fully populated at the 192GB maximum, so further RAM expansion requires module replacement.

360 mm liquid cooler and 850 W PSU

A 360 mm quiet-edition AIO handles the CPU thermal load while three 120 mm front fans feed the case. The Thermaltake Smart 850 W 80 PLUS Bronze unit powers the build with a 140 mm low-noise fan and full protection circuitry.

Questions about this item

Will my existing AM4 cooler fit the AM5 socket on this X870 motherboard?

The AM5 socket uses the same mounting pattern as AM4, so most coolers that support AM4 will physically attach; the included 360 mm liquid cooler is already installed and validated for the Ryzen 9 9950X.

How can I confirm the 192 GB DDR5 kit is running at its rated speed after first boot?

Open Task Manager or BIOS and verify the memory frequency matches the DDR5 rating shown on the module labels; the board trains automatically at POST.

Which drives and cables are already inside the Antec P20 case versus what I must supply?

Two 4 TB Samsung 990 PRO M.2 SSDs and one 10 TB SATA HDD are pre-installed with data and power cables connected; the four front-panel USB ports and audio jacks are wired — only a display cable and peripherals are needed.
